## Changelog — Crumbwell cutoff defaults

Heads up if you're new: we changed the bakery order-cutoff rule defaults this sprint. Same-day orders now close at 10:00 instead of noon, because the Millbrae kitchen kept getting slammed. Weekend cutoffs moved to the prior Friday evening. Custom cakes still need 48 hours, no exceptions. Old configs are migrated automatically. The new defaults every shop inherits are as follows.

config for tagep-tagag:
[kelael]
team = norok
access_code = ac_f8ee7f
host = kelael.sivrelnet.test
port = 8000
owner = briir.fenvan
peer = fravan.qirvanhq.example

## Deployment

The waveform preview service (WaveCrumb) ships as a single container behind the Perlott gateway. Heads up: it pre-renders peaks on upload, so give it more memory than you think it needs. Staging and prod differ only in bucket names. Before you approve, sanity-check the deploy config that follows.

service settings:
ralael:
  pin: 7453
  tenant: zorath
  seal: seal_087806e4
  metrics_host: metrics.ralael.paliqworks.example
  standby_team: fraath
  escalation: praok-istiel
  nonce: 10e083

**Ticket: Audit-log viewer drops entries when filtering by actor**

Welcome, new folks — this one's a classic. The Brindlewick audit viewer silently truncates results when the actor filter matches more than one role. Repro: filter on any shared service account, scroll past page three, watch rows vanish. Likely the pagination cursor resets in the Sablefort query layer. To reproduce against the exact build, use the token below.

trace token, kafog-yajop: htk3_8f6